JS Bouton de saisie automatique du champ date

camille -  
clintm Messages postés 689 Date d'inscription   Statut Membre Dernière intervention   -
Bonjour,
Voici mon problème:

Dans un formulaire, j'ai un champ (input) zone de texte pour remplir la date. Je voudrai laisser cette zone de texte, si l'utilisateur souhaite rentrer une date de son choix.
Mais je voudrai mettre un boutton de saisie automatique, qui mettrait automatiquement la date du jour dans ce champs.
De plus, il faudrait que cette date soit écrite au format "JJ/MM/AAAA".

Voici ce que j'ai essayé mais ça ne marche pas...

-dans l'entête, la fonction ecrire_date:
<HEAD>
<SCRIPT>
ecrire_date(){
aujourdhui = new Date();
s = aujoudhui.getDate()+"/"+aujourd'hui.getMonth()+"/"+aujourdhui.getYear();
return s;
}
</SCRIPT>
</HEAD>


et dans body:
<INPUT type="text" Name="ladate" maxlength="10">
<INPUT type="button" value="Saisie Automatique" OnClick="Document.form.datejour.value.innerHTML=ecrire_dat()">

Lorque je clique sur le bouton, barre de statut indique "erreur sur la page".

Merci d'avance à tous ceux qui pourraient m'aider pour ce script.
A voir également:

1 réponse

clintm Messages postés 689 Date d'inscription   Statut Membre Dernière intervention   75
 
salut,

<html>
<head>
<script type="text/javascript">
<!--
function dat()
{
aujourdhui = new Date();
d = aujoudhui.getDate();
document.form.date.value = "nous sommes le : " + d;
}
-->
</script>
</head>
<body onload="dat()">
<form name="form">
<input type="text" name="date" onclick="this.value=''">
</form>
</body>
</html>

@+
0